采用空间索引技术优化点的定位过程,比如建立网格索引或四叉树结构,可将定位时间从线性搜索缩短到对数级别。 相比分治法等其它三角剖分算法,逐点插入法具有增量式构建的优势。特别适合处理动态更新的点集,例如实时采集的传感器数据。该算法对内存需求较小,适合嵌入式设备等资源受限环境。 实际应用时需要注意数值稳定性问题。浮点
一、编写代码中的细节 旧的三角形分裂成多个新三角形时,需要将各个删除的原三角形各点,围绕当前点,顺时针或逆时针排序后,再依次两两一组与当前点形成新的三角形。 插入最后一个点时,分裂成的所有新三角形以及暂存表中剩余的所有三角形,都是Delaunay三角形,全部加入Delaunay三角网中。 生成维诺图时,若三角形ABC...
3.平面图中所有的面都是三角面,且所有三角面的合集是散点集V的凸包。 逐点插入法算法思想 1、首先,对于样本中的点集进行排序,在这里以x坐标从小到大进行排序(也可以按照y坐标)。放入数组_vertices中。 2、然后,需要构造出一个超级三角形,超级三角形要能够将样本中的点全都包含在其内(不能再其边上)。并将...
比如走到点(x_s,y_e)再走到点(x_e,y_e),所以,其实只要总步数够了一定能到达终点。 又或者,只要三角形的最长边已经走完了,也代表已经走到终点了。 3.例题 最后还是要做个题目练练手,不能转头就忘记了。 题目:加工第一象限直线OE,起点为坐标原点,终点坐标为E(6,3),试用逐点比较法对该段直线进行插补...
1、第一个数字50,作为根节点 (所有数字都要先跟50比,大的放右侧,小的放左)2、第二个数字72和50比,大于50,分叉分到右侧 3、第三个数字43跟50比 ,小于50,分叉分到左侧 4、85先跟50比,应该归到右侧,但是右侧已经有了一个72了,85位置跟72重复了,所以要把冲突的位置作为节点继续分叉...
相关知识点: 试题来源: 解析 二叉树排序目标就是建立一颗二叉树,对于每个节点,其左儿子小于它,右儿子大于它。逐点插入的话,一开始以50作为根,接下来依次插入。比如72比50大,作为50的右儿子。43比50小,作为50的左儿子。85比50大,但是这时... 分析总结。 利用逐点插入法建立序列50724385752035456530对应的二叉树...
逐点插入法的优势不仅在于其理论上比较简单,容易理解,更重要的是该方法对于点的插入是动态的、局部的,正是其局部性,所以是高效的,特别适合于可能动态插入钻孔数据的地质建模方法。 其基本步骤为:①定义一个包含所有钻孔孔口坐标数据点的超级三角形(或者矩形,由两个三角形构成);②遍历待插入点,对于某一个待插入点...
1利用逐点插入法建立序列(50,72,43,85,75,20,35,45,65,30)对应的二叉排序树以后,查找元素30要进行()次元素间的比较。 A.4 B.5 C.6 D.7 2利用逐点插入法建立序列(50,72,43,85,75,20,35,45,65,30)对应的二叉排序树以后,查找元素30要进行___次元素间的比较。 A.4 B.5 C.6 D.7 反...
其 中两步 法是 目前 采用较 多 的一 种方法 ,即 首先 建立不带 约束 条件的 Delaunay 三角网 ,然后引人约束线段来调整原三角网D3] 。 该算法步骤清晰 ,便于编程实现 。本文首先采用 引入Qi 算法 的逐点 插入 法建 立不 带约 束条 件的 Delaunay 三角网 ;然后在插入约束线段 ,调整原三 ...
利用逐点插入法建立序列(50,72,43,85,75,20,35,45,65,30)对应的二叉排序树以后,查找元素35要进行( )元素间的比较。A.4次B.5次C. 7次D.10次 相关知识点: 试题来源: 解析A要确定查找元素35所需的比较次数,需先构建二叉排序树:1. **插入序列**:依次插入50(根)、72(右)、43(左)、85(72右)、...